Concrete Foundation Installation in Fort Worth, TX
Concrete foundation installation is a vital service for property owners planning new construction, additions, or repairs to existing structures. This process involves preparing the site, pouring concrete, and ensuring the foundation is level and properly supported to provide stability and durability. Projects can range from residential homes and garages to commercial buildings and outdoor structures. Homeowners often want to understand how the foundation will be designed to accommodate soil conditions, load-bearing requirements, and potential future modifications, ensuring the long-term safety and integrity of their property.
Before requesting concrete foundation installation, property owners typically seek information about the scope of work, materials used, and the expected lifespan of the foundation. It's also common to inquire about the necessary site preparation, such as excavation and soil testing, to ensure the foundation will perform as intended. Understanding the process helps homeowners make informed decisions about their project, ensuring the foundation will support their property reliably and withstand local environmental factors.

Common Concrete Foundation Installation Jobs
Residential foundations - essential for supporting new home constructions and additions.
Garage slabs - provide a durable base for garage floors and workshop spaces.
Basement footings - create a stable foundation for below-grade living areas.
Patio and walkway slabs - enhance outdoor spaces with level, solid surfaces.
Commercial foundations - support retail, office, and industrial building structures.
Retaining walls - help manage soil stability and prevent erosion around the property.
Concrete Foundation Installation Questions
What types of projects require concrete foundation installation? Foundations are essential for new construction, additions, and remodeling projects to provide stable support for structures.
How do I know if my property needs a new foundation? Signs include uneven floors, cracks in walls, or doors and windows that don’t close properly, indicating potential foundation issues.
What materials are commonly used for concrete foundations? Reinforced concrete with steel rebar is standard for durability and strength in foundation construction.
What preparation is needed before installing a concrete foundation? The site should be properly graded, and the area cleared of debris to ensure a stable base for the foundation work.
